Output 88c526e0940fcfe4077d2232172fd72313e204a2e3b069287f3930847519fe87:5

value
29969474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16df428316487f48393ede27828199e2f00796ef OP_EQUAL
address
33mxF8N3TY8jzii3fy65LFEceXGr12N22A
transaction
88c526e0940fcfe4077d2232172fd72313e204a2e3b069287f3930847519fe87
spent
true